  • ABC's of Shooting Long Distance

    12/08/2022 Duración: 01h05min

    Inspired by a listener's question, this episode is all about the fundamentals of extended-range shooting in the field.  We start with gear, particularly addressing vital scope features and setup for long-range success. Dial-up turrets, custom dials, parallax focus, reticle types, zero distance, anti-cant levels, and so forth are detailed and discussed.  Next we dive into concepts. Angled shots, effect of altitude and temperature on trajectory, out-of-plumb crosshairs and erratic hits, how aerodynamic bullets minimize error, training the puppy in the back of the brain to drive when we experience a high-speed come-apart, and more.  Finally, appropriate cartridges and effective bullets are addressed and detailed. Suitable bore diameters, efficient magnums, and critical bullet characteristics such as accuracy, aerodynamics, and terminal performance are all dissected.  Finally, the most important of all characteristics needed for effective, ethical killing capability at extended distances is hashed out.  ENJOY!   • Living Off the Land: Supplementing your freeze-dried meals in the backcountry

    29/04/2022 Duración: 47min

    Tired of freeze-dried food after a week in the backcountry? This episode addresses how to go full hunter-gatherer while hunting. With a little forethought, it's easy to take advantage of wild streams full of fish and random encounters with grouse, ptarmigan, or wild turkeys (where take is legal of course). It goes without saying that savvy backcountry hunters pack seasonings and eat big game, once harvested: Moose ribs over alder-wood coals... Elk kabobs charred over a quick pine fire... or bear meat boiled in it's own fresh-rendered oil.  How about wild blueberries, raspberries, and huckleberries? Not only do these provide much-need healthy carbs while hunting hard in the backcountry, they are effortless to prepare. (Grasp berry, lift arm, insert into mouth.) Plus they can bring a whole new level of palatability to freeze-dried granola-type breakfasts.  This episode address big game meat, game birds, fish, and berries. How to hunt, and how to cook.   • Hunting Cartridges: Precision vs. Authority

    22/04/2022 Duración: 01h03min

    Is it better to hunt with a sledgehammer? Or a scalpel? This episode explores two vastly different approaches to picking a hunting cartridge.  Precision. In this approach, shot placement matters above all else. Accuracy and high ballistic coefficient are bullet priorities. Terminal performance is secondary. A low-recoiling cartridge is considered key.  Authority. In this approach, a powerful cartridge with a hard-hitting bullet is paramount. Bullet frontal diameter, weight, velocity, expansion, and penetration are key. Accuracy and aerodynamics are important, but bullet performance on impact is more so.  Ideal cartridges, bullets, and scenarios are proposed and discussed for both approaches. On the other hand...
